Transaction c3efdf19b4f0f97afc05488809fda3624368a3e383ff7802ffebeb1d09b9fb69

block
0f5b73718d2ea40aaab59b29b0570506a68901dff1645df59db6e4113d211b0e

1 Input

81 Outputs